Output ce629d6615ef44a857f1126cb25c0651fa131ead8dcbc195147dfd907182310e:0

value
52000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fe730a9cd1760f1e2945a1914231e3a51b1680d OP_EQUALVERIFY OP_CHECKSIG
address
13uguKKbYoWUXZzW18F72ermW8YYanZvdU
transaction
ce629d6615ef44a857f1126cb25c0651fa131ead8dcbc195147dfd907182310e
confirmations
535577
spent
true